**feat(models): enhance loader reliability and compatibility**

- **Compatibility Enhancements**:
  - Added support to detect and inject missing `"format"` field in `model.json` files for TensorFlow.js compatibility.
  - Modified model loading logic to handle both `tfjs-graph-model` and `tfjs-layers-model` formats.

- **New Features**:
  - Introduced additional fallback paths for locating models to increase reliability in varying environments.
  - Added support for mock implementations of the Universal Sentence Encoder in test environments.

- **Bug Fixes**:
  - Fixed module loading resolution in `FileSystemStorage` with improved initialization and error handling for Node.js environments.
  - Resolved issues with test assertions to improve validation logic in core tests.

**Purpose**: Improve model loading reliability, expand compatibility with TensorFlow.js models, and enhance test environment support.
